Milvago is a genus of bird of prey in the family Falconidae.

They are native to South America and Trinidad and Tobago in the Caribbean, with M. chimachima just reaching to the Isthmus of Panama and into Costa Rica, though recently having expanded its range into the northern part of the country. Prehistorically the genus extended much further north into Cuba and Hispaniola.

Fossil species

A paleosubspecies of the yellow-headed caracara from Florida is also known.
